Swiss Re AG (SREN.SW) is currently considered not halal (non-compliant), per In-house ratio engine (last assessed 2026-08-27). See the full ratio breakdown and business-activity screen below for the reasoning.

⚠️ Financial ratios are only half the screen, and this verdict does not rest on them. Our business-activity screen classifies Swiss Re AG under conventional insurance, which is an excluded sector — so the verdict is non-compliant even though some ratios below pass. Business activity is a hard gate that ratio math never captures.

About Swiss Re AG

Financial Services · Insurance - Reinsurance

Swiss Re AG, together with its subsidiaries, provides reinsurance, insurance, other insurance-based forms of risk transfer, and other insurance-related services worldwide. The company operates through Property & Casualty Reinsurance, Life & Health Reinsurance, and Corporate Solutions segments. The Property & Casualty Reinsurance segment underwrites property reinsurance, including property, credit, surety and political, engineering and project, aviation, marine, agriculture, renewable energy, retakaful, and facultative reinsurance solutions; and casualty reinsurance, such as liability, motor, worker's compensation, personal accident, management and professional liability, cyber, and facultative reinsurance solutions. Its Life & Health Reinsurance segment underwrites life and health insurance products. The Corporate Solutions segment offers standard risk transfer covers and multi-line programs to customized solutions. It serves stock and mutual insurance companies, public sector and governmental entities, mid-sized and large corporations, and individuals. The company was founded in 1863 and is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land.
